North Dakota regulators have given the green light to the construction of a 100-MW battery in proximity to the 200-MW Northern Divide wind farm operated by NextEra Energy Resources in the state's Burke County. Energy density, measured in watt-hours per liter or kilogram, is fundamental to understanding the efficacy of an energy storage cabinet.
